Vimtex integrate latexmk
, which is a great tool to implement
real time compiling. That means then every time you save the tex files
the pdf will be automatically compiled.
\ll
to compile withlatexmk
.\lv
to view pdf.\le
to view error messages.:nn
to view all commands.

This is a file to store macro and new command. Just add one line to your tex file
\input{../preamble.tex}
If you are editing Chinese, I suggest using \documentclass{ctexart}
. Plus you should use xelatex
as your compiler.
In order to use xelatex
in latexmk, just add
$pdflatex="xelatex %O %S";
to $HOME/latexmkrc
.
Zathura is a light-weight pdf viewer with vim like shortcut. And it's highly configurable. You can configure zathura by
vim ~/.config/zathura/zathurarc
You can use Ctrl R
to change to night mode. I have added 2 lines to set the color
set recolor-darkcolor \#bfc7d5
set recolor-lightcolor \#262626
in order to make the background the same with my vim.
